conversational estar
In casual conversation, estar is abbreviated like this:
estou > tô
está > tá
estamos > tamos
estão > tão
This is becomming the accepted standard, preferred form of
speaking the verb estar. In written Portuguese the non-
abbreviated form is always used.
demonstrative pronouns
There are three different words for saying this and three for that.
Which one you use depends on the gender of the thing you’re
talking about.
this (m) > esse: Esse carro é seu? (Is this your car?)
that (m) > aquele: Aquele prédio é alto. (That's a tall
building.)
this (f) > essa: Adoro essa loja! (I love this store!)
that (f) > aquela: Quero aquela roupa. (I want that shirt.)
this (n) > isso: O que é isso? (What is this?)
that (n) > aquilo: Tem nada a ver com aquilo. (It has nothing
to do with that.)

expressions of time
the past
ontem (yesterday)
na semana passada (last week)
uns dias atrás (a few days ago)
um tempo atrás (some time ago)
ano passado (last year)
the present & the future
hoje (today)
logo (soon)
agora (now)
agora mesmo (right now)
neste momento (this moment)
mais tarde (later)
daqui a pouco (in a little while)
daqui um minuto (in a minute)
daqui uma hora (in an hour)
amanhã (tomorrow)
na semana que vem (next week)
ano que vem (next year)

question words
quem > Quem é você? (Who are you?)
quanto > Quanto custa? (How must is it?)
quando > Quando nós vamos sair? (When are we going
out?)
o que > O que você quer? (What do you want?)
onde > Onde fica sua casa? (Where is your house?)
por que > Por que o céu é azul? (Why is the sky blue?)
como > Como se chama? (What's your name?)
qual > Qual é seu nome? (What's your name?)

ir embora
The phrase vamos embora evolved from the old time phrase
Vamos em boa hora. — meaning, let’s go at a good time (while
spirits are high). It’s current meaning is roughly: go away, leave.

já volto
Já volto means, I’ll be right back. Literally, already, I’m back.
You just need to remember that já means, already. Volto is from
the verb, voltar.

para
Para has two meanings.
(1) to (a place)
You can use either a, or para to express to. In general, using
para implies that you are going to somewhere in order to be
there a while. Usually that’s to your home, to work etc. But
don’t get hung up on this – time is relative
(2) in order to
in order to > Eu estou aqui para estudar. (I'm here to study.)
in order to > Trabalho para ganhar dinheiro. (I work to earn
money.)

Como se chama?
In, Como se chama? you are literally saying, “How are you,
yourself called?” – and the se is the part that says you, yourself.
When you say, Qual é seu nome? you’re saying, “Which is your
name?”
Qual é seu nome? (Which is your name?)
